What are the benefits of using AI for problem-solving?

Great Learning
3 min readMar 8, 2022

--

AI has the potential to help us solve problems that are too difficult for humans to solve on our own. AI can help us process large amounts of data quickly and identify patterns that we wouldn’t be able to see on our own. AI can also help us test different hypotheses and come up with new solutions to problems.

AI can be used for problem-solving in many different areas. The potential application of AI for problem-solving is vast and varied, depending on the industry. Some of the most common applications of AI for problem-solving in different industries include:

  • Healthcare — In the healthcare industry, AI can assist doctors in diagnosing patients and recommending treatments. Healthcare is one of the industries that are benefiting from the use of AI, and it helps to diagnose patients, recommend treatments and even help with the management of chronic conditions.
  • Law — AI is not just for creative industries. It has also been used in the legal field. AI can speed up the process of law and reduce the amount of time it takes to process a case. One example is that AI can read through hundreds or thousands of pages in minutes, which would take lawyers hours or days to do manually. AI can be used for tasks such as legal research, contract review, and case management.
  • Finance — AI is revolutionizing the finance industry by making it more efficient. It is helping to automate tasks that would otherwise be done by humans. The most common use of AI in the finance industry is its ability to predict trends and patterns in financial data. This helps traders make better investment decisions and also allows traders to minimize risk. Another way AI is used in finance is for fraud detection and prevention. AI enables banks to detect fraud more efficiently than manual methods, which means that they can save money on staffing costs and reduce fraud-related losses. Some of the most popular applications of AI are chatbots, which are used for customer service, marketing campaigns, and sales inquiries.
  • Retail — AI is used in the retail industry to provide a better customer experience. AI-powered chatbots can answer customer queries, recommend products and services, and even allow customers to order items without having to talk to anyone. AI can also be used for inventory management, price optimization, and customer service tasks.
  • Transportation — The transportation industry is one of the first industries that have adopted AI technology. AI has been used in the industry to improve efficiency and safety. AI is playing a major role in the future of transportation, with some experts predicting that self-driving cars will be commonplace by 2030. AI can be used for tasks such as traffic management, route planning, and accident prevention.
  • Manufacturing — A lot of companies are using Artificial Intelligence in the manufacturing industry. This is because AI can help them produce products more efficiently and with better quality. Some of the tasks that AI can do in the manufacturing industry are:
  1. Automating production lines to make sure that all of the products are made efficiently.
  2. Predicting when parts will break so they can be replaced before a product is ruined.
  3. Providing instructions for how to complete a task, AI can be used for tasks such as quality control, machine maintenance, and process optimization.
